Thomas Elected President Of Law School Association

Other Officers Picked at the Annual Business Meeting

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

At the Law School Association's annual meeting, held in Langdell Hall, William Thomas '73, LL.B. '76, of San Francisco, Cal., was elected president, Frank W. Grinnell '95, LL.B. '98, of Boston, was chosen secretary, and Reginald Heber Smith '10, LL.B. '14. of Boston, became treasurer.
